Draught @ Bryggeriet Apollo, Vesterbrogade 3, 1620 Copenhagen, Denmark.

ABV: 5.4%. Unclear medium orange color with a large, frothy to creamy, good lacing, mostly lasting, off-white head. Aroma is light moderate malty, wheat, grain, moderate yeasty, coriander, light yeast, toffee notes, anis seed notes. Flavor is moderate sweet and light bitter with a average duration, yeasty, spicy, coriander, peppery, butter notes. Body is medium, texture is oily, carbonation is soft. [20110211]

Tap @ Apollo, Cph.
Pours hazy golden-yellow with a big, lovely, creamy, almost white head. Pleasant wit aroma, sweet wheat, light coriander and a touch of rye bread actually. Medium carbonation, fine creamy and mildly sticky mouthfeel. Flavour is sweet, lots of wheat, soft coriander. Not to much lemon, which makes it a bit heavier and not as fresh as other wits. Light grainy, mild bitter finish with light peppery dryness.
